How to Make Beer Battered Fried Shrimp
Combine the beer, flour, and salt in a medium bowl., Rinse the shrimp under cold water., Prepare your frying oil., Add and dip the shrimp into the beer batter. , Cook the shrimp., Drain the fried shrimp on paper towels.

Detailed Guide
Set aside.
Use paper towels to completely dry them. , Add vegetable oil, such as safflower or canola, to a wok or deep pan and put it on a medium high heat.
Be sure to leave at least two inches from the top to avoid oil spillage. ,, Slide the shrimp into the hot oil.
Sliding food into hot oil prevents any splashing.
Fry them until brown on one side, about a minute, and turn over. ,
